This is a one of a kind painting, an absolutely spontaneous, vibrant and unique creation by me, Carla Sá Fernandes. This high quality acrylic painting is done on gallery wrapped canvas, with no need for framing, as the edges are painted. You will receive it unstretched, rolled in a tube. Simply take it to your local framer to have it stretched. I sign my paintings on the back, but I can sign them also on the front, at request. This painting includes a Certificate of Authenticity. © 2020 Carla Sá Fernandes.     Cenizas y diamantes XXIX, 2022 by Cecilia Méndez Casariego From the series "Cenizas y diamantes" Acrylic paint on sulphite paper Image size: 10.3 H in. x 10.75 W in. Unframed The artist's works take the human body to address universal problems linked to identity, vulnerability, and transformation. The artworks are inspired by photographs from newspapers and magazines and are made with household materials such as aluminum foil, sulfite, cotton, and cold porcelain in order to create access to collective memory. The artist makes a personal reading of today's society through the chosen images, she observes humanity, its behaviors, and problems. The bodies exhibited in her work relate that the human condition that manifests itself, that claims for others, then they join each other and become one. Both in paintings and sculptures, these bodies go through a process of transmutation. They are covered, diluted, faded, covered, and wrapped over the bodily appearance. Finally, from this transformation, the artist creates her own mythology. _____________ Cecilia Méndez Casariego was born in Buenos Aires in 1980. Mendez studied at the "Manuel Belgrano" School of Fine Arts where she obtained the title of "National Master of Drawing" (2002) and Professor of Visual Arts (2005).
